Echoes of The Wild
Echoes of the Wild is a storytelling podcast where nature speaks through those who live it.
Each week, host Matt Giardino sits down with people whose lives are rooted in the wild — from wolf trackers and kayak guides to wildlife photographers and conservationists.
Through real stories and raw moments, the show explores what they do, why it matters, and what we can all learn from their connection to the natural world.
If you’ve ever felt the call of the wild — or want to understand it better — this show is for you.

Episode 2 – Through the Lens: Capturing the Wild with Photographer Will Kingsley
In this episode of Echoes of the Wild, we step into the world of bird photography with Will, a passionate wildlife photographer whose lens captures more than just feathers — it captures the spirit of the wild.
We talk about:
• How one bird sparked a lifelong obsession
• Will’s favorite birds to photograph — and the stories behind them
• What makes a wildlife encounter unforgettable
• The role photography plays in conservation and awareness
• His personal connection to nature and the wild
Whether you're a photographer, a nature lover, or simply someone who finds peace in birdsong and stillness, this episode will leave you inspired to look more closely and listen more deeply.
